Discover LinkedIn Creator Mode
The Creator is a nifty LinkedIn tool for LinkedIn users to better “target” their posts. It turns readers into followers. Steps are within the image below… all starts with logging into your LinkedIn profile, clicking the ME icon—then to your profile, etc. You will be able to automatically add your keywords so that they trail all your posts.
Creator Mode changes a creator’s connections to followers. The LinkedIn display adapts to feature your original content, connecting with audiences because it displays the topics a creator posts in their profile as hashtags.
If you’re a creator, there’s flexibility to showcase your work in multiple ways —with images and video, text posts and events. It’s time to explore the latest on LinkedIn … there’s lots there for you to tap into.
